John LattimoreJohn Lattimore is becoming increasingly well-regarded as a singing teacher working with both classical and musical theatre students. He has 10 years of experience, teaching both privately and in respected institutions.

John read music at St John’s College, Cambridge, and studied as a postgraduate at the Royal Academy of Music. He was then a member of the English National Opera OperaWorks programme, and went on to sustain a high-level international performing career. He continued his singing studies privately with Janice Chapman and he now works closely with Professor Chapman, as an accompanist and associate – her teaching and writing has greatly influenced his own development, as both singer and teacher.

“…John is a knowledgable voice teacher, an excellent young singer, and a fine musician…”

— Professor Janice Chapman

John maintains a busy teaching schedule. He operates a full private studio, as well as holding teaching positions at the Royal Academy of Music, where he teaches classical voice in the Junior Department, and at Italia Conti Academy, where he teaches musical theatre to degree and diploma students. For five years he was a member of the singing teaching department at Harrow School. He was invited last year by Mary King to give a masterclass on her Vocal Workout Weekend at RAM (and will return this year), and gives other masterclasses around the UK.

He is co-founder, with his partner Samuel Queen, of the London Singers Studio, which seeks to provide training for talented singers and voice users and has a high success rate of entry to conservatoire and drama schools at undergraduate and postgraduate level.
